Established in 1901, Brooklyn Law School has a long-standing tradition of producing proficient legal professionals. In 2023, its graduates achieved an 87% first-time pass rate on the New York bar exam, the school's highest in over a decade. This accomplishment underscores the institution's commitment to academic excellence and practical training.
- Notable Alumni: David Dinkins, former Mayor of New York City; Larry Silverstein, World Trade Center developer; Geraldo Rivera, veteran broadcast journalist.
- Distinguished Faculty: I. Leo Glasser, former dean and U.S. District Court Judge; William Araiza, constitutional law scholar.
- Specialized Programs: Over 200 courses, including clinics and externships, emphasizing hands-on legal experience.
